BlitzRCWorks Super Sky Surfer: 95" span, w/Flaps
BlitzRCWorks 8' Super Sky Surfer 5 Ch
![]() ![]() ![]() Feature: 5 Channel Full Function Radio Controlled (Aileron,Elevator,Rudder,Throttle,Flaps) New 2.4GHz spectrum technology, with the functions of automatic identification and precise code pairing, strong anti-jamming, and allow more than 20 aircrafts to fly at the same field at same time Perfect for beginners flying RC model airplanes for the very first time! Super huge wingspan for superoptimal flying experience and stability! Fly steadily and operate easily, beginners can master the flying skills in short time Configured with flaps to reduce speed and shorten landing distance when descent for landing Simple and easy to assemble Perfect for FPV(First Person View) usage Constructed of EPO Flex Foam for Excellent Impact Resistance! Detachable main wings excellent for transportation Approximately 30 minutes flight time on each charge -- Optional Li- poly battery will help to achieve better performance and longer flight time All spare parts and accessories are available Complete Kit, Ready to Fly, Easy to Assemble (Everything is included and 95% assembled -- required AA batteries for the transmitter) Specification: Wingspan: 2400mm (94.5 inch) Length: 1350mm (53.1 inch) Flying Weight: 2000g (70.5 oz) Drive System: 1250KV brushless outrunner motor Speed Controller: 40amp brushless ESC Servo: 6X 17g Battery: 11.1V 3S 3600mAh 25C Li-Po Control System: 2.4GHz Multifunctional Transmitter and Receiver Radio Control Range: 3000 feet (1000m) Pilots using their own radio systems will need to adjust Travel Adjust and or EPA (End Point Adjustment) settings before operating. I've dealt with BH several times for both planes and batteries/electronics. Only once did I have an issue, and with some persistence it was resolved. It took a PP and the credit card company being involved too, but it was done. I suspect based on their sheer volume of business, stuff is going to happen. The same with any vendor. I would buy from them again.
This plane looks fantastic. Of all of the easy star clones, I feel this one was the best, and that was before the shot of steroids! It seemed to float better than the others, and was far more responsive. I actually bought the last version kit and painted it up, but didn't complete the build. I might go with this one instead.
